## Upgrading the Broker

Release 4.2 moves Pipewren from the legacy Corvid broker to Tanagerd. As release manager, schedule the upgrade during the low-traffic window, drain all consumer groups, and snapshot the offset store first. Run `pipewren migrate-broker --dry-run` and confirm zero orphaned queues before proceeding for real. Old Corvid nodes can be decommissioned 48 hours after cutover once lag metrics flatline. The new Tanagerd nodes refuse unsigned release manifests, so sign the manifest with the key below.

release key, tafop-tadug: bky9_Ag7uEujh4

Meeting notes — Velmora Chess League wrap-up. The original score sheets from the Northvale regional final are boxed and sealed in the archive cage, bay 4. Arbiter Dalen Cros confirmed all 86 sheets are accounted for and countersigned. The federation office in Brakehaven needs them for ratings processing by Friday. A courier from Quillmark Transit will collect the box tomorrow morning. The confidential hand-over instruction for the courier is as follows:

handover note for tawep-kahof: the tammir silwyn courier leaves the druox ralael kelys drumir sormir olidor julmir sorael ledger at gate 4573 under passcode 562512

This release fixes a long-standing bug where refresh requests issued within the final grace window could return an already-expired token, causing plugins to loop on re-authentication. To prevent recurrence, we have changed the defaults: the refresh window now opens earlier, expired tokens are rejected at issuance rather than first use, and retries are capped. Plugin authors should verify their retry logic against the new behavior. The service now ships with the following defaults.

config for tagaf-bawif:
[norok]
host = norok.ordinworks.local
user = norok_svc
database = norok_prod